Is foreskin surgery painful?

The surgery to remove the foreskin is typically fairly quick and straightforward. It is usually performed under local anesthesia, which means you are awake but numb in the area. Most people report very little pain during and after the procedure. Recovery from circumcision is usually fairly quick as well, with most people feeling back to normal within a week or so. In rare cases, some complications may be associated with circumcisions, such as bleeding or infection. However, these complications are typically minor and can be easily treated by a medical professional.
